With hydrogenchloride; In methanol; ethanol; | C. Preparation of cis-2-aminocyclopentanol hydrochloride The 60.36 g of crude intermediate from Example 2B above were stirred with 566 ml of 10% hydrochloric acid solution at reflux for one hour. After cooling, the mixture was filtered and the filtrate was concentrated in vacuo. To the residue were added 200 ml of methanol and the mixture again concentrated in vacuo. Fifty milliliters of ethanol were added and the solution was placed in the refrigerator. The resulting precipitate was collected by filtration, washed with cold ethanol, and recrystallized from ethyl acetate/methanol to provide 20.18 g of the desired title intermediate, m.p. 182-184 C. |

60.3% | With N-ethyl-N,N-diisopropylamine; In dimethyl sulfoxide; at 100℃; for 3h; | A mixture of N-cyclopropyl-2-(2,5-dichloropyrimidin-4-yl)-l-(ethoxymethyl)-lH- indole-4-carboxamide (10 g, 25 mmol), (15',2i?)-2-aminocyclopentanol hydrochloride (4.1 g, 30 mmol) and DIPEA (5 mL, 30 mmol) in DMSO (70 mL) is stirred at 100 C for 3 h, then poured into water and extracted with EA. The combined extracts are washed with aqueous saturated sodium chloride, dried over Na2S04 and concentrated in vacuo. The residue is purified by chromatography on silica gel to give 2-{5-chloro-2-[(li?,25)-2- hydroxycyclopentylamino] pyrimidin-4-yl} -N-cyclopropyl- 1 -(ethoxymethyl)- lH-indole- 4-carboxamide (7 g, 60.3 %). MS (m/z): 470 (35C1) and 472 (37C1) (M+H)+ The above product (7 g, 14.9 mmol) is stirred with hydrogen chloride (6 M in methanol, 210 mL, 1.26 mol) at 45 C for 12 h. The precipitate is collected by filtration, washed with methanol and dried in vacuo to give the title compound (4.7 g, 70 %). MS (m z): 412 (35C1) and 414 (37C1) (M+H)+. |

11% | With sodium hydrogencarbonate; In butan-1-ol; at 150℃; for 72h; | 150 mg (0.56 mmol) 3-(1-benzofur-2-yl)-6-chloroimidazo[1,2-b]pyridazine, 183.7 mg (1.34 mmol) <strong>[225791-13-9](1S,2R)-2-aminocyclopentanol hydrochloride</strong> (1:1) and 186.9 mg (2.23 mmol) sodium hydrogencarbonate in 5.0 mL butan-1-ol were stirred 72 h at 150C. The solvent was removed. The residue was purified by HPLC to yield 20 mg (11%). LC-MS (Method 2): Rt = 1.01 min; MS (ESIpos) m/z = 335 [M+H]+. 1H-NMR (300 MHz ,DMSO-d6), delta [ppm]= 1.54-2.12 (6H), 3.96-4.08 (1H), 4.29-4.36 (1H), 4.70-4.76 (1H), 6.90-6.97 (1H), 6.99-7.05 (1H), 7.20-7.32 (2H), 7.47-7.51 (1H), 7.56-7.61 (1H), 7.64-7.70 (1H), 7.74-7.80 (1H), 7.87-7.91 (1H) |

260 mg | A mixture of <strong>[225791-13-9](1S,2R)-2-aminocyclopentanol hydrochloride</strong> (compound 27a, 500 mg, 3.63 mmol) and potassium hydroxide (1.83 g, 32.7 mmol) in water (25 mL) was stirred at 0 oC for 2 hours, then THF (50 mL) and triphosgene (2.16 g, 7.27 mmol) was added slowly, the reaction mixture was stirred at 0 oC for 2 hours. The reaction mixture was poured into 20 mL H2O and extracted with EtOAc twice (50 mL). The combined organic layer was washed with sat. aqueous sloution of NaHCO3 (50 mL) and brine (50 mL), dried over Na2SO4 and concentrated in vacuo. The residue was washed with n-heptane to give compound 27b (260 mg) as a white solid. LCMS (M+H+): 128.1. |

84.98% | ( 1 R, 25)-2-aminocyclopentanol, HC1 (3.6 g, 26.16 mmol) was dissolved in anhydrous MeOH (96.89 mL) and treated with strongly basic ion exchange resin (Amberlite IRN-78). 4-methoxybenzaldehyde (3.56 g, 26.16 mmol) was added and the solution was stirred and heated to 65 C for 3 hr. The mixture was cooled to room temperature and NaBH4 (989.68 mg, 26.16 mmol) was added. The reaction was stirred for 30 minutes, then quenched with water (50 mL) and stirred for another 30 minutes. MeOH was removed under reduced pressure and the aqueous phase was extracted with DCM (3 x 50mL). The organic phase was combined and dried over Na2S04. The crude was purified by flash chromatography (ISCO system, 80g, 0-10% MeOH/DCM) to give C-5-1 (4.92 g, 22.23 mmol, 84.98% yield) |
